FAQS about Distributed power generation system energy storage device

What is distributed generation & storage?

Distributed generation and storage enables the collection of energy from many sources and may lower environmental impacts and improve the security of supply. One of the major issues with the integration of the DER such as solar power, wind power, etc. is the uncertain nature of such electricity resources.

What is distributed energy storage method?

Distributed energy storage method plays a major role in preventing power fluctuation and power quality problems caused by these systems in the grid. The main point of application is dimensioning the energy storage system and positioning it in the distribution grid.

What are the benefits of energy storage system & distributed generation?

Generally speaking, the main benefits of installing energy storage system (ESS) and distributed generation (DG) in distribution systems are : (i) to reduce carbon emissions; (ii) to balance the unpredictable fluctuations of renewable energy and demand; (iii) to reduce the energy exchanges at substations and to reduce the total power losses.

Why is distributed energy storage important?

Moreover, distributed energy storage is also a solution to the costly infrastructure construction of delayed power systems, and it plays a key role in improving energy efficiency and reducing carbon emissions, gradually becoming an important mainstay for the development of distributed generation, smart grid and microgrid [8, 9, 10].

FAQS about Price of solar energy storage device

How much does a solar battery storage system cost?

The cost of a solar battery storage system for your home can range from as low as $300 to more than $20,000, depending on the size of your home, quality of the storage system, and energy consumption. Most systems typically cost around $10,000 on average.

How much does a solar battery cost?

If you just want to back up a few critical loads, your solar battery cost will be on the lower end. If you're looking to back up your whole home or go off-grid, expect to pay a lot for battery storage. We're talking $20,000 to over $80,000 in some cases. FAQS about The role of switch cabinet energy storage device

Do energy storage technologies provide flexibility in energy systems with renewable sources?

Storage technologies are a promising option to provide the power system with the flexibility required when intermittent renewables are present in the electricity generation mix. This paper focuses on the role of electricity storage in energy systems with high shares of renewable sources.

What role does storage play in energy systems?

Storage plays a crucial role in energy systems by providing both upward and downward flexibility. It can store energy either when there is generation surplus or lower demand and discharge in the opposite case. Depending on the time scale (miliseconds up to months), there are different roles that storage can play in energy systems.

How do storage technologies work?

Storage technologies store one commodity and are sized in terms of energy capacity and charging/discharging power capacity. Energy and power capacities are expanded independently, however, for batteries, a linear dependence between them is integrated.

Why do energy systems need more storage facilities?

Future energy systems require more storage facilities to balance the higher share of intermittent renewables in the upcoming power generation mix (Benato and Stoppato, 2018), especially as the demand for electric power could push capacity to 7200 GW by 2040 (International Energy Agency, 2014).
